It's uomappack00.pk3. Either you don't have it or what you have is corrupted, so delete it out of your /uo directory and let it download again.
uomappack00.pk3 came as one of the extras for CODUO at or after the very last upgrade package. It replaces some of the standard COD maps with CODUO versions of the maps that couldn't do some things in uo like drop artillery, or have other minor mapping changes. But, some people never bothered to get it, others deleted it out when they played on various custom map servers that barfed if it was in their /uo directory. But on Rifles CTF, you need it, cause that server runs the modified uo versions of the stock COD maps.
